    I have a well equipped 15 Italia with race interior(factory) to include carbon seats,much carbon,led steering wheel etc. I like my carbon steering wheel with led readout etc. If I had found a car that was not equipped with the steering wheel it would Not have been a deal breaker. Important are general condition of the car, color combo, service records, if it was tracked, car fax history( only reason car fax is imp. to me is for a nothing minor front fender dimple properly repaired on 360 by the prev. owner I took a 50 tho loss of it's resale). One thing on resale is a lack of shields. The lack of lift's is in my mind a plus as expensive to fix, fixes are needed often enough. The sensor tranny change out is a positive if your proposed car is a 10 or a 11.
